Cisco's financials are defined by massive, highly predictable cash flow and a massive, desperate attempt to change how they recognize revenue. For decades, they generated billions by selling highly expensive, physical hardware boxes in one-off transactions. Wall Street hates this because it is unpredictable. Therefore, Cisco's entire financial strategy is pivoting to 'Annual Recurring Revenue' (ARR). They are heavily transitioning their software to a subscription model, forcing massive corporate clients to pay a recurring monthly fee for the software that runs the hardware, generating incredibly stable, highly valued SaaS revenue.

Cisco Systems, Inc. has reported revenue across 5 fiscal years, compounding at +3.3% annually over 4 years. The most recent year saw a 5.3% increase versus the prior year. Revenue peaked in 2023 at $57.0B. Out of 4 reported periods, 3 showed growth and 1 showed a decline.
| Fiscal Year | Revenue | Net Income | YoY Change |
|---|---|---|---|
| FY2025 | $56.7B | $10.2B | +5.3% |
| FY2024 | $53.8B | — | -5.6% |
| FY2023 | $57.0B | — | +10.6% |
| FY2022 | $51.6B | — | +3.5% |
| FY2021 | $49.8B | — | — |
